Types of Fire Alarm Systems

How does a conventional fire alarm work?
Each call point or smoke alarm is connected to the main fire alarm control panel by connecting the devices by wire to the panel. When a detector is triggered or gets activated, the fire alarm control panel will operate the sounders indicating the zones of the trigger and if a full evacuation is needed.What are the advantages of a conventional system?
- These type of systems are very suitable for smaller business premises where a complicated system is not required to keep its safe.
- Also the system cost is much less
What are the disadvantages of a conventional system?
The exact location of the triggered device is difficult to pinpoint in a conventional fire alarm system. How does an addressable fire alarm work?
Each Detector or call point are connected to the main fire alarm control panel has its own address. When a fire is detected or a device is triggered, the address of the detector is displayed on the main control panel. This system is connected to sounders which are in turn activated only in the area where the triggered detector is, saving the disruption of full evacuations and false alarms.
What are the advantages of an addressable fire alarm system?
- It is easy and quick for the identification of the location of the fire
- Pre-alarm feature gives a pre-warning at the main panel without operating the sounders, giving staff time to investigate a false alarm or potential fire. The detector will still operate if it senses a fire.
- It helps to reduce false alarms.
- Repeater panels can be installed on larger sites, mimicking the information and controls of the main fire alarm control panel. This enables full control of the entire fire safety system across your site.
